Just look at this list of city names starting with R:<br /><br />Rouen<br />Royan<br />Roanne<br />Rennes<br />Reims<br /><br />I think I forgot one, but never mind. As far as pronouncing the names in English goes, that's up to us English speakers. But when you are trying to communicate with French speakers, even in English, if you don't say the name approximately as it is said in French, you won't be understood.Ken Broadhursthttps://www.blogger.com/profile/04430899802705818716noreply@blogger.comtag:blogger.com,1999:blog-18071407.post-60474372871937026812011-06-21T16:46:35.592+02:002011-06-21T16:46:35.592+02:00Ken,
